Anticoagulants work differently from antiplatelets. Instead of working on platelets, anticoagulants affect certain proteins … WebCitrated plasma samples should be collected by double centrifugation. Blood should be collected in a blue-top tube containing 3.2% buffered sodium citrate. 1 Evacuated collection tubes must be filled to completion to ensure a proper blood to anticoagulant ratio. 2,3 The sample should be mixed immediately by gentle inversion at least six times to ensure … jcts

WebFeb 17, 2024 · Concentrate, In Vitro: TriCitrasol: 46.7% (30 mL) Solution, In Vitro: Generic: 4% (250 mL, 500 mL) Pharmacology Mechanism of Action Citrate ions induce anticoagulation by chelating free ionized calcium, making it unavailable for use in the coagulation system. WebApr 14, 2014 · Furthermore, the ARISTOTLE trial was the only study of an approved novel anticoagulant to show significantly lower rates of all cause mortality in the novel anticoagulant group (3.52% v 3.94%; P=0.047); however, a non-significant trend has been consistent in trials of other novel agents.
